The Real Cost of a No-Show

Before you calculate ROI, you have to understand the true cost of a ghosted appointment. It is tiered:

  1. Sunk Marketing Cost: If it costs you $100 in Google Ads to generate a lead, and that lead no-shows, you just lit $100 on fire.

  2. Labor Overhead: Your front desk or technician is being paid to wait.

  3. Gross Profit Loss: The actual revenue that didn't hit the bank today.

  4. The Compound Leak: A no-show never becomes a review. A no-show never gives a referral. The flywheel stops turning.

The ROI Formula

To keep it simple: (Recovered Revenue - System Cost) / System Cost = ROI.

But let's look at the mechanics.

Step 1: Calculate Your Monthly Revenue Leak

  • Total Monthly Appointments: 100

  • Current No-Show Rate: 20% (20 appointments lost)

  • Average Ticket Value/LTV: $500

  • Total Monthly Leak: $10,000

Step 2: Apply the AI Recovery Rate

AI sales automation doesn't just send a one-way text. It engages. It confirms. It handles the "can we move this to 4 PM?" question instantly at 9 PM on a Sunday. Usually, this reduces no-shows by 30% to 50%.

  • Conservative Recovery (30% Improvement): $3,000 recovered.

  • Aggressive Recovery (50% Improvement): $5,000 recovered.
